About J. Roy Black

J. Roy Black is a scholar working on Agronomy and Crop Science, Soil Science, Economics and Econometrics, Mechanical Engineering and Environmental Engineering, having authored 143 papers that have together received 3.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ruminant Nutrition and Digestive Physiology (17 papers), Agricultural risk and resilience (15 papers), CO2 Sequestration and Geologic Interactions (14 papers), Radioactive element chemistry and processing (10 papers), Economics of Agriculture and Food Markets (10 papers), Animal Nutrition and Physiology (9 papers), Genetic and phenotypic traits in livestock (9 papers) and Agricultural Economics and Policy (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Soil Science (881 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(848 citations), Geochemistry and Petrology (254 citations), General Agricultural and Biological Sciences (334 citations) and Environmental Chemistry (316 citations). J. Roy Black has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Ralf R. Haese, William H. Casey, Judith Nyiraneza, Ricardo Labarta, Richard H. Leep, Scott M. Swinton, Sieglinde S. Snapp, Dale R. Mutch, D. G. Fox and Qing‐Zhu Yin.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Animal Science, Geochimica et Cosmochimica Acta, Journal of Dairy Science, American Journal of Agricultural Economics and International journal of greenhouse gas control.
